Важные справочники к ночным пляскам с бубном:)  

  СПРАВОЧНИК PHP

Вставка-удаление элементов массива

array_shift()

Извлекает и удаляет первый элемент массива. Синтаксис:

Функция array_shift() извлекает первый элемент массива arr и возвращает его. Она сильно напоминает array_pop(), но только получает начальный, а не конечный элемент, а также производит довольно сильную "встряску" всего массива: ведь при извлечении первого элемента приходится корректировать все числовые индексы у всех оставшихся элементов, т.к. все последующие элементы массива сдвигаются на одну позицию вперед. Строковые ключи массива не изменяются. Если массив arr пустой или он не является массивом, функция возвращает NULL.

После использования этой функции указатель массива становится в начало. Пример использования функции array_shift():

Данный пример выведет следующее:

а переменная $fruit будет иметь значение "orange"

Функция поддерживается PHP 4, PHP 5

script© 16valve.ru version 1.0 2016